Output 38d8781a768a74ed5b25f743a2e173e3eff319e433c1060aac882ff10fd6e329:0

value
1091049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ad599ba6fffe4175c1c512c2b0c0440ee85b62a OP_EQUAL
address
3FohsJrWHmLSqAEHguo9sC9p3KyVqsMdYa
transaction
38d8781a768a74ed5b25f743a2e173e3eff319e433c1060aac882ff10fd6e329
confirmations
380404
spent
true